One of the common issues users mention is the washing machine failing to spin properly. A range of factors can lead to this. Initially, verify whether the load is evenly distributed. Uneven distribution or overloading can lead to spinning problems. A well-distributed load guarantees the drum runs smoothly. If the issue continues, it may be necessary to inspect for blockages in the drainage system, a frequent problem that could necessitate a Samsung repair service expert if not fixed on your own.
Watch for error codes on your Samsung washing machine’s screen. Codes such as ‘ND’ (no drain) usually signify that the water cannot leave the machine correctly. Begin by checking the drain hoses for any obstructions. Occasionally, merely unkinking the hose can fix the problem, eliminating the need for a Samsung repair service call. If the problem persists, the pump filter could be blocked and may require cleaning. Another frequent issue is the washing machine not starting. Make sure all doors are securely shut and properly latched. A frequently encountered error code linked to this problem is ‘DS.’In numerous instances, this could be addressed by just verifying the door latch again. If there appears to be an issue with the latch mechanism, it may be necessary to reach out to a Samsung repair service for further help. For individuals experiencing unpleasant smells from their washing machines, regularly cleaning the drum is essential. Executing a hot water cycle with a specific cleaning agent can frequently resolve this issue. Remember that routine upkeep, like cleaning the detergent drawer and performing empty cycles with drum-cleaning products, is essential for preventing these odors and keeping your washing machine operating effectively.
